Single page selection¶
Description¶
Shows a field, on which exactly one link to another page can be assigned.
Parameters¶
Parameter | Type | Description |
---|---|---|
item_disabled_condition | string | Allows to set a jexl expression that evaluates if an item should be displayed as disabled. Disabled items cannot be selected. |
allow_deselect_for_disabled_items | bool | Defines if the user should be able to deselect an item that is disabled. Default value is true. |
Example¶
<property name="link" type="single_page_selection">
<meta>
<title lang="en">Link</title>
</meta>
</property>
Twig¶
Currently this content type only returns the UUID of the target page. In order to construct a link to the page use:
{% set target = sulu_content_load(content.link) %}
Then target.content
will give you access to the URL and other properties
of the target page.
Note
The sulu_content_load
twig extension loads and resolves the whole page content.
This is an expensive operation and can have a negative impact on the performance of
the page. If possible, the extension should be avoided.
